Golfclub Walchsee-Moarhof

Walchsee, Tyrol & Salzburg, Austria

Golfclub Walchsee-Moarhof lies in the Walchsee valley in the northern Tyrolean lowlands close to the German border, where the Walchsee lake provides a focal point for summer leisure. The Moarhof name refers to the farming estate character that defines much of this quieter corner of Tyrol, away from the larger and more frequented ski resorts. The course makes the most of the pastoral valley terrain, with views across the surrounding hills and occasional glimpses of the Kaiser mountain range to the south. For golfers seeking a low-key, unspoiled alternative to the busier Tyrolean golf destinations, Walchsee offers a genuinely local experience with the added pleasure of a nearby bathing lake.
